windows 人大金仓数据库定时备份
时间: 2024-09-20 17:18:23 浏览: 251
Windows环境下使用人大金仓数据库进行定时备份,通常可以通过一些数据库管理工具或者操作系统任务计划程序来实现。以下是基本步骤:
1. **安装数据库客户端工具**:比如大金仓提供的ODBC驱动或图形化工具,如UCDOS、DBMS Workbench等。
2. **编写备份脚本**:使用SQL命令编写一个备份脚本,例如`BACKUP DATABASE`命令,指定备份的路径、文件名以及备份类型(全量、差异或日志)。
```sql
BACKUP DATABASE your_database_name TO DISK = 'path\to\backup\file.bak'
```
3. **创建系统计划任务**:
- 打开“任务计划程序”(Task Scheduler),右键点击"任务库",选择"创建基本任务"。
- 配置任务基本信息,设置触发器(如每天的特定时间)。
- 设置操作步骤,添加刚才编写好的备份脚本作为任务内容。
4. **权限验证**:确保运行备份任务的用户账户拥有足够的权限访问数据库并执行备份操作。
5. **测试与监控**:创建任务后,先手动运行一次检查是否正常,然后可以设置任务属性,让其在后台自动运行,并定期检查备份结果。
相关问题
请提供一个完整准确的Linux人大金仓数据库定时备份脚本
在Linux环境下,使用人大金仓数据库(Kingbase)进行定时备份,我们可以使用`cron`调度工具配合`mysqldump`(对于MySQL,而人大金仓有专门的备份命令,例如kbak)创建脚本。以下是一个基本的示例,假设我们使用的是KBEngine的备份工具(kbak),并且数据库名称为your_database:
```bash
#!/bin/bash
# 定义备份路径和文件名
BACKUP_DIR="/path/to/backup/directory"
DB_NAME="your_database"
DATE=$(date +%Y%m%d)
# KBEngine备份命令(假设默认的用户名和密码)
KBK_CMD="kbak -u your_username -p your_password -b $BACKUP_DIR/${DB_NAME}_${DATE}.bkf ${DB_NAME}"
# 检查日志文件是否存在,如果不存在则创建
LOG_FILE="$BACKUP_DIR/${DB_NAME}_${DATE}_backup.log"
if [ ! -f "$LOG_FILE" ]; then
touch $LOG_FILE
fi
# 执行备份并记录日志
echo "Starting backup at $(date)" >> $LOG_FILE
$KBK_CMD >> $LOG_FILE 2>&1
# 检查备份状态
if [ $? -eq 0 ]; then
echo "Backup successful." >> $LOG_FILE
else
echo "Backup failed with error code $?" >> $LOG_FILE
# 这里可以根据实际情况添加错误处理步骤
fi
# 设置为只读,防止意外覆盖
chmod ugo+rwx $BACKUP_DIR
# 更新cron job(替换@daily为实际的定时频率,例如每天凌晨3点)
(crontab -l ; echo "0 3 * * * /path/to/this/script.sh") | crontab -
```
人大金仓数据库定时数据备份
人大金仓数据库的定时数据备份通常包括以下几个步骤:
1. **配置定时任务**:使用人大金仓提供的管理工具(如DBMS Manager或其他监控软件),你可以设置一个定期的任务计划,指定备份的时间点,比如每天的固定时间或者每次系统启动时自动备份。
2. **选择备份类型**:可以选择全量备份、增量备份或差异备份,全量备份会保存所有数据,增量或差异备份则只记录自上次备份以来的数据变化,节省存储空间。
3. **设置备份路径**:指定备份文件存放的位置,通常推荐存放在非业务数据目录以防数据丢失。
4. **确定备份策略**:考虑业务需求和恢复时间目标,制定合理的备份频率(例如每日一次、每周一次等),以及保留历史备份的数量,防止数据丢失。
5. **验证备份**:备份完成后,应验证备份的完整性和可用性,确保在发生灾难时能够成功恢复。
6. **监控和日志**:定期检查备份过程的日志,确保备份任务运行正常,并设置邮件通知,以便及时发现并处理问题。
7. **安全措施**:备份数据也需要保护,可能需要加密存储,以免数据泄露。
对于具体的实施细节,建议查阅人大金仓数据库的产品文档或寻求专业人员的帮助。
阅读全文